Shearer Hills/Ridgeview Walking Trail - Olmos Basin Park

Time:
  • Monday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Tuesday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Wednesday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Thursday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Friday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Saturday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M
  • Sunday05:00 AM - 11:00 PM

A paved walking trail with fitness stations may be found in Olmos Basin Park.

Pearsall Dog Park

Pearsall Dog Park in San Antonio, Texas, is a fenced dog park with drinking fountains, picnic tables, waste bags, agility equipment, and fire hydrants where dogs are welcome to run and play off-leash. From 5 a.m. until 11 p.m., every day.

Maverick Dog Park

Maverick Dog Park, on Broadway Street and East Jones Avenue, just reopened following a year-long demolition and renovation operation that turned a piece of the existing 3-acre Maverick Park into an off-leash dog park.
